@Adamonic wrote:@EA_Atic So is a 13 ticks death normal? On my end I just died instantly. BSV-M no headshot. Always a console.
I'll take a shot at answering this. It's good to see the damage you received adds up to 100 health points at least. 🙂
To figure out if a 13 network tick death is normal, we must convert it into rounds per minute which is the weapon's fire rate.
We know the network tick rate in 2042 is 45Hz. So let's convert that into milliseconds.
1,000ms ÷ 45Hz = 22.22ms (so there's 22.22ms between network ticks)
Now let's figure out how fast you died, which is your Time To Death (TTD).
13 network ticks × 22.22ms per tick = 288.86ms TTD
Let's convert the network ticks between shots into the weapons fire rate (rounds per minute). There's roughly 6 to 7 ticks between shots, so let's go with the lower number of 6 ticks.
6 network ticks × 22.22ms = 133.32ms between shots
Now we can convert one round being fired every 133.32ms into rounds per second. There are 1,000ms in 1 second.
1,000ms ÷ 133.32ms = 7.5 rounds per second
Finally, let's convert 7.5 rounds per second into rounds per minute. There are 60 seconds in a minute.
60 seconds × 7.5 = 450 rounds per minute fire rate
So according to the damage log, the BSV-M was shooting you with a fire rate of 450 rounds per minute. We would then check to see if this fire rate is faster than what the BSV-M is capable of.
We can verify my maths by converting 450 rounds per minute back to rounds per millisecond.
450 rounds per minute ÷ 60 seconds = 7.5 rounds per second
1,000ms ÷ 7.5 rounds per second = 133.33ms (1 round fired every 133.33ms)
